The Minnesota Twins (70-81) beat the Tigers for the second straight night, topping Detroit 5-3 Tuesday night at Comerica Park.

Minnesota's Jake Odorizzi and Detroit's Daniel Norris both had pitched shutouts through the first five innings, before the bats of both teams finally came alive.

The Twins scored three in the sixth inning, and two more in the seventh for a 5-0 lead. Detroit would rally for two of their own in the seventh, and one in the bottom of the ninth -- and that's where things would end.

Minnesota's Chris Gimenez went 2 for 4 with a home run. Tyler Austin was 2 for 4 with a double and 3 RBI. Odorizzi pitched 6 & 1/3 innings, giving up 2 runs on 4 hits, a walk, and 6 strikeouts.
